#347b8c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#347b8c is composed of 20.4% red, 48.2%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.9% cyan, 12.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 191.6 degrees, a saturation of 45.8% and a lightness of 37.6%. #347b8c color hex could be obtained by blending #68f6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#347b8c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a0b is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#347b8c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#596467 is the less saturated color, while #009bc0 is the most saturated one.
